The standard usage of a smartwatch for children ranges among twenty-forty MBs of knowledge per 30 days. That’s not excessive data to cause you to be concerned about linked fees.
You’ll have to join a cellular program as you need to do with our other picks. The TickTalk designs begin at $10 per month through either AT&T or T-Cellular. (The Gizmo operates only on Verizon, although an Apple Watch mobile program can generally be additional to the father or mother’s current cellular copyright’s plan.)

Just like preceding watches, the Apple Watch SE can supply 18 hours of battery lifestyle, which ought to let your son or daughter get with the working day ahead of needing to recharge at nighttime. For all those occasions when you need to squeeze out extra battery daily life, a minimal-ability manner turns off electricity-draining attributes.
